Courts in Hill County

There are 12 Courts in Hill County, Texas, serving a population of 35,098 people in an area of 959 square miles. There is 1 Court per 2,924 people, and 1 Court per 79 square miles.

In Texas, Hill County is ranked 136th of 254 counties in Courts per capita, and 71st of 254 counties in Courts per square mile.

About Hill County Courts

Courts in Hill County, TX are government institutions that resolve legal disputes in accordance with local Hill County and Texas law and are housed in Hill County courthouses. Courts are divided into Criminal Courts and Civil Courts. In Hill County Criminal Courts, the government prosecutes a case against parties accused of breaking the law. In Hill County Civil Courts the Court resolves disputes between citizens.
